Summary by Sections Water Quality Monitoring Parameters - The five core parameters for assessing water quality include pH, dissolved oxygen (DO), turbidity, electrical conductivity, and temperature, which are essential for monitoring various water bodies such as surface water, groundwater, industrial wastewater, and drinking water sources [2][3]. - pH is a critical indicator of water acidity or alkalinity, with normal surface water pH ranging from 6.5 to 8.5. Deviations can affect aquatic life and pollutant behavior [2]. - Dissolved oxygen (DO) levels indicate the self-purification capacity of water; levels below 5 mg/L can lead to aquatic life suffocation and pollution issues [2]. - Turbidity measures the clarity of water, with high turbidity affecting photosynthesis in aquatic plants and increasing treatment costs for drinking water [3]. - Electrical conductivity reflects the concentration of dissolved ions in water, with higher values indicating potential pollution from soluble salts and heavy metals [3]. - Temperature influences the solubility of oxygen and the metabolic rates of aquatic organisms, serving as a calibration reference for monitoring data [3]. Additional Monitoring Parameters - Multi-parameter analyzers also include supplementary indicators such as Chemical Oxygen Demand (COD), ammonia nitrogen (NH₃-N), total phosphorus (TP), and total nitrogen (TN), which are crucial for assessing organic pollution and nutrient enrichment risks [4][5]. - COD is used to evaluate the total amount of organic and reducible inorganic substances in water, while ammonia nitrogen and total phosphorus are key factors in assessing eutrophication risks [4]. - Total nitrogen, which includes various nitrogen forms, is essential for understanding potential eutrophication in water bodies [4]. Instrumentation and Compliance - A total of 95 manufacturers have produced 115 models of water quality multi-parameter automatic monitoring systems that have passed the suitability testing as per the list published by the China National Environmental Monitoring Center [1][5]. - The instruments comply with national monitoring standards, ensuring their reliability and effectiveness in various environmental monitoring scenarios [6][7].
